January 2019 in “Dermatologic Surgery” The document discussed atypical pain that developed following cryolipolysis, a noninvasive procedure for reducing submental fat. Cryolipolysis was a popular cosmetic treatment known for its safety and efficacy in fat reduction. However, the study highlighted that some patients experienced unexpected pain post-procedure, which was not commonly reported. The findings suggested that while cryolipolysis was generally safe, there were potential risks of atypical pain that needed further investigation to understand the underlying causes and improve patient outcomes.
